Sony Interactive Entertainment's Bend Studio looks to have a new game in development more than six years after the launch of Days Gone. The team behind the 2019 action-adventure survival horror hit Days Gone now appears to be seeking an experienced creative director to head up an unnamed game project.

Getting its start in the early '90s, the development studio's first couple of years were spent putting out games for PCs and Apple computers, like Dell Crossword Puzzles and Live Action Football. Bend Studio hit its stride after it started developing games for the original PlayStation in 1996, being acquired by Sony in 2000. The studio's most recent original game, Days Gone, was released in 2019, but it's recently seen a resurgence in popularity after the launch of Days Gone Remastered for PlayStation 5 this past April.

Sony's Bend Studio May Have a New Game in the Works

A recently discovered post from PlayStation on hiring platform Greenhouse seeks a creative director for the purpose of "crafting our next title," which it also states is already in development with Bend Studio. Not much information about what this project entails can be gleaned from the job listing's wording, though one of the requirements for applicants states that they must possess experience in the development and design of multiplayer games, which is probably a pretty good indicator that the studio's next game will be a multiplayer entry. Those who know Bend Studio for Days Gone or its PlayStation Vita entries in the Uncharted series may not think of the studio as multiplayer-friendly, but multiple entries in its Syphon Filter franchise have incorporated multiplayer gameplay.

The possibility of a new game could be a positive sign that things are looking up for the development studio. In line with the ongoing, industry-wide trend of massive layoffs and studio closures that seemed to come to a peak over the summer, Bend Studio was hit with its own layoffs in June. This restructuring move reportedly resulted in the termination of about 40 employees, which accounted for roughly 30 percent of the studio's total workforce.

In addition to that bit of bad news, a rumor from July stated that Bend Studio had canceled a number of unannounced games. Following the layoffs, a former employee's LinkedIn page referenced that they had worked on "Multiple canceled/unannounced projects," including dedicating development time to open world events, missions, puzzles, and systems. Prior to that report, news from January stated that PlayStation had canceled two live-service games in development, one of which was reportedly headed up by Bend Studio.
